The Starway Light Hotel (Suzhou Railway Station North Square) is a great choice for guests looking for accommodation in Suzhou, having been recently opened in 2019. Traveling to the hotel is easy with Suzhou Railway Station located approximately 400m away and Sunan Shuofang International Airport rou...